Looking for a high-paying job with great benefits and a focus on mental health? Air Canada is hiring across Canada for jobs that pay up to $43 an hour, and some don't even require a degree or previous experience.

These Air Canada jobs span the country and come with extensive benefits, and the airline has even recently been awarded gold-level certification for "mental health at work" by Excellence Canada, underlining its commitment to employee well-being.

If you're looking for the ideal location to settle down, this northern Ontario city has everything you dream of and more.

With its growing and thriving population, Greater Sudbury is catching the eye of Canadians who crave affordable housing, well-paying jobs and a place to call home, where urban living meets the beauty of the outdoors.

Working at Value Village was one of the few jobs I held down in my early 20s that I actually quite liked. Mainly because all I had to do was walk around a giant store and hang shirts up. There was minimal human interaction—just the way I like it.

However, while working at my local Mississauga Value Village, I did notice that a shocking number of customers purchased items that were essentially garbage with a price tag simply because they were dirt cheap.

The Native Women’s Association of Canada, funded by the Government of Canada’s Apprenticeship Service, has established a job board to connect small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) with Indigenous Women and individuals identifying as 2SLGBTQQIA+.

The National Apprenticeships Program, led by the Native Women’s Association of Canada, offers exclusive access to a job board where you can post or apply for apprenticeship positions.
